Output 84ea31389f300c276fb77ed9c84976dfa82570b6d697e184a955135d8f29dd56:0

value
1582053151
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a2f5ebb8abd46aafe47ce7aa1385d08738c1418 OP_EQUALVERIFY OP_CHECKSIG
address
DBuMHnLwiu67YZqhbbQzXbD8To9o1iddaG
transaction
84ea31389f300c276fb77ed9c84976dfa82570b6d697e184a955135d8f29dd56